Transaction 0000007f01268093a860bbb28d676b613a4df6569efa7a8aefbf88c8643eeb6b
1 Input
1 Output
-
0000007f01268093a860bbb28d676b613a4df6569efa7a8aefbf88c8643eeb6b:0
- value
- 106741
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 31e84700a5d4ec7f7b0ce314398936c063dc90ddc4e009f603617aea191ae270
- address
- bc1px85ywq996nk877cvuv2rnzfkcp3aeyxacnsqnasrv9aw5xg6ufcqehlaeh